Python库eyes17-1.0.20的官方下载

版权申诉
0 下载量 60 浏览量 更新于2024-10-02 收藏 925KB GZ 举报
资源摘要信息:"PyPI官网是Python软件包的官方仓库,存储并分发了数以万计的第三方Python库。用户可以通过该平台搜索、下载及管理Python包。PyPI是Python Package Index的简称,它为Python开发者提供了一个方便的途径来共享和使用彼此的代码。资源文件名为'eyes17-1.0.20.tar.gz',该文件是一个压缩包,包含了名为'eyes17'的Python库版本1.0.20的所有源代码文件。这个Python库可能是一个特定功能的工具或模块,用于在Python项目中实现某些功能。在安装和使用前,用户需要确保此库与他们的项目兼容且满足需求。开发者通常会将这样的文件上传到PyPI,以便其他Python用户可以轻松地通过pip等包管理工具进行安装和使用。" 知识点详细说明: 1. PyPI(Python Package Index)概念: PyPI是一个包含了成千上万的第三方Python库的仓库。这些库由全球的Python开发者创建,涵盖了从数据分析到网络爬虫,再到游戏开发等多个领域。PyPI的目的是促进代码的共享和复用,让Python开发者能够简单快速地找到并安装所需的包。 2. Python库: Python库是一组预编写的代码和模块,能够被Python程序导入并使用。这些库可以极大地简化编程任务,避免“重新发明轮子”,因为它们通常包含了一些复杂的操作或功能的实现。例如,一个Web开发库可以包含创建服务器、处理HTTP请求等功能。 3. 下载与安装Python库: 用户可以通过PyPI官网直接搜索所需的库,或者使用命令行工具pip来安装。对于'eyes17-1.0.20.tar.gz'这个特定的文件,用户首先需要下载该压缩包,然后在命令行中使用pip命令安装,或者直接通过pip的安装命令从PyPI下载。使用命令`pip install eyes17-1.0.20.tar.gz`即可进行安装。 4. 包管理工具pip: pip是Python的包管理工具,它允许用户安装和管理Python包。pip会自动处理包的下载和依赖,用户无需手动下载和配置每个包。使用pip安装包是一个非常简单的过程,通常只需要一行命令即可完成。 5. 压缩包格式: 压缩包'eyes17-1.0.20.tar.gz'采用的是一种常见的压缩格式。`.tar`是Unix系统中的一种归档文件格式,常与`.gz`(gzip压缩)结合使用,来创建压缩归档文件。这种格式的文件通常通过tar命令创建,并通过gzip工具进行压缩。压缩包可以有效地减小文件大小,便于存储和传输。 6. Python包版本管理: 在本例中,'eyes17-1.0.20.tar.gz'表示该库的版本号为1.0.20。版本号的管理有助于用户跟踪不同版本的库,了解特定版本中包含的功能和修复。开发者在发布新版本时,会遵循某种版本控制策略,例如语义化版本控制(SemVer),确保版本号的更新能够反映库的兼容性和变更情况。 7. Python的兼容性与依赖: 在安装和使用第三方库时,开发者需要考虑兼容性问题。这意味着所使用的库与Python版本、以及其他已安装的库之间不存在冲突。有些库可能会在更新时引入不兼容的变更,因此开发者在更新库时需要特别小心。此外,了解库的依赖关系也很重要,因为一些库可能依赖于其他特定版本的库才能正常工作。 综上所述,通过PyPI下载和安装Python库,是Python开发者日常工作中常见且重要的环节。了解和掌握如何操作PyPI,以及如何正确使用pip等包管理工具,对于Python项目的构建和维护至关重要。